Answer:

Stain removal is the process of removing a mark or spot left by one substance on a specific surface like a fabric. A solvent or detergent is generally used to conduct stain removal and many of these are available over the counter.

  • Stain-Removing Solvents
  • Water – Hot, cold, free, fresh and plentiful. ...
  • Vinegar – Vinegar is a natural and effective stain remover. ...
  • Hydrogen Peroxide – Great for removing blood or rust stains, hydrogen peroxide has a bleach effect without the destructive color change.
